The Sud-Ardennes greenway follows the Canal des Ardennes for more than 110 kilometers. This old towpath was developed to take advantage of the bucolic waterside setting. An ideal place for those looking for something sweet!

With a rich historical heritage, the town of Rethel is crossed by the famous Canal des Ardennes. This ancient city experienced significant economic expansion before being 80% destroyed by the Great Wars.

At the crossroads, the Thugny-Trugny lock is one of the many locks that line the Ardennes canal. You might be lucky enough to see a boat passing by...

A superb 15th century hall, in hall and cob, classified as historical monuments. It is characteristic of the region but its side encumbered in the village and its slightly elevated position, at the foot of the long descent of the main street, gives it a little additional charm.

Hiking around Cornay-Machéroménil, situated within the French Ardennes, features diverse terrain. You'll encounter hilly landscapes, dense forests, and picturesque river valleys. The trails often lead through woodlands, open fields, and alongside water bodies, providing varied scenery.
Yes, there are several easy hiking trails perfect for beginners or families. For example, the Côte de Sainfoin loop from Sery is an easy 4.8 km route. In total, there are 16 easy routes available, offering gentle paths through the region's natural beauty.
While hiking in the vicinity of Cornay-Machéroménil, you can explore several interesting points. Consider visiting the town of Rethel, or the historic Halle de Wasigny. The Voie verte du canal des Ardennes also offers scenic paths along the canal.

Yes, many of the trails in the area are designed as circular routes, allowing you to start and end your hike in the same location. Examples include the Hiking loop from Rethel, which is a moderate 11.6 km path, or the Monts de Sery loop from Sery, a 7.5 km route through woodlands.
The natural environment of the Ardennes, with its extensive forests and open trails, generally welcomes dogs. Most hiking paths around Cornay-Machéroménil are suitable for walks with your dog, though it's always advisable to keep them on a leash, especially in areas with wildlife or near livestock.
The Ardennes region, including Cornay-Machéroménil, is beautiful throughout the year. Spring brings lush greenery and blooming wildflowers, while autumn offers stunning foliage. Summer is ideal for longer days and warmer weather, and even winter can be magical with snow-covered landscapes, though some paths might be more challenging.
While the majority of routes are easy to moderate, the region's extensive network allows for combining trails to create longer, more challenging excursions. The A lot loop from Viel-Saint-Remy, at 11.1 km with 128 meters of elevation gain, offers a good moderate challenge. For truly difficult routes, you might need to explore further into the broader Ardennes region.
Hikes in the area vary in length. You can find shorter routes like the Côte de Sainfoin loop from Sery at 4.8 km, or moderate options such as the Church of Sorcy-Bauthémont loop from Sorcy-Bauthémont at 6.8 km. Longer trails can extend up to 11-12 km, providing options for different time commitments.
While Cornay-Machéroménil itself is a small village, the broader Ardennes region is well-connected by rail and road. For specific trailheads, it's recommended to check local bus services or consider driving, as public transport options might be limited directly to all starting points. Planning your route in advance is advisable.
As a rural area, Cornay-Machéroménil has limited facilities directly within the village. However, nearby towns and villages in the Ardennes region offer various options for accommodation, cafes, and restaurants. It's best to plan your stops in larger settlements like Rethel for amenities.
